You are on page 1of 9

2.2.

Основни операции в цифровата обработка на сигнали

В цифровата обработка на сигналите се използват няколко вида


дискретни сигнали, които играят ролята на тестови сигнали.
1) Цифров единичен импулс, който се определя с редицата

u0 ( n ) = {
1 за n=0
0 за n≠0
.
(1.16)

Този сигнал е равен на единица за n = 0 и нула за всички останали


стойности на n , както е показано на фиг. 1.13.

u0(n)

-1 0 1 2 3 4 n

Фиг. 1. 13. Цифров единичен импулс

Закъснял (задържан) цифров единичен импулс се определя с


редицата

u0 ( n−m )= 1
0 { за n=m
за n≠m
. (1.17)

Този сигнал е равен на единица за n = m и нула за всички останали


стойности на n , както е показано на фиг. 1.14.
За определянето на закъснял цифров единичен импулс се
използвасъотношението, известно като филтриращо свойство или
свойство селективност на цифровия единичен импулс

x ( n )= ∑ x ( m ) u 0 ( n−m )
m=0
.
(1.18)

u0(n-m)

m=2
1

-1 0 1 2 3 4 n

Фиг. 1. 14. Задържан цифров единичен импулс

Съгласно определението редицата u0(n - m) е равна на нула за


всички точки n , освен за n = m, където тя е равна на едиица. Поради тази
причина събираемите в (1.18) са равни на нула за всички стойности на m,
освен за n = m, от което следва, че сумата е равна на х(n ).
2) Цифров единичен скок, който се определя от съотношението

u1 ( n ) = {
1 за n≥0
0 за n<0
,
(1.19)

където сигналът е равен на единица за всички неотрицателни стойности


на n , както е показано на фиг. 1.15.

u(n)

0,5

-1 0 1 2 3 n
Фиг. 1. 15. Цифров единичен скок

Закъснял (задържан) цифров единичен скок се определя с


редицата

u1 ( n−m )= {1 за n≥m
0 за n<m
, (1.20)

Този сигнал, представен на фиг. 1.16 при m = 2, за разлика от


незадържания е равен на единица за всички стойности на n  m и нула за
останалите стойности на n .
u(n-m)

0,5

-1 0 1 2 3 n

Фиг. 1. 16. Задържан цифров единичен скок

3) Дискретна експонента, определена от редицата

{
n
x ( n )= a за n≥0
0 за n<0
,
(1.21)

където а е реална константа. В зависимост от стойността и знака на а


дискретната експонента може да бъде:
 намаляваща с постоянен знак, когато | а | < 1 и а > 0 (фиг.
1.17);
x(n)

0,5

-1 0 1 2 3 n

Фиг. 1. 17. Намаляваща с постоянен знак

 намаляваща алтернативна дискретна компонента, когато | а |


< 1 и а< 0 (фиг. 1.18);
 нарастваща - | а | > 1;
 цифров единичен скок - | а | = 1 и а > 0
 алтернативна редица от единици - | а | = 1 и а < 0

x(n)

0,5

1 3
-1 0 2 n

Фиг. 1. 18. Намаляваща алтернативна дискретна компонента

4) Дискретен хармоничен сигнал, например дискретна


косинусоида, определена от редицата

x ( nT )=x ( n )= A cos ( ω Tn )
,
(1.22)

където Т е периодът на дискретизиране, А – амплитудата и  – кръговата


честота, която е свързана с честотата f чрез коефициента за
пропорционалност 2 и  = 2. Пример за дискретен хармоничен сигнал е
дискретната косинусоида, редставена на фиг. 1.19.
x(nT)

0
T nT

Фиг. 1. 19. Дискретна косинусоида

5) Дискретен комплексен хармоничен сигнал, който се описв от


комплексната редица
jω Tn
x ( n )= Ae
,
(1.23)

или от две реални редици: косинусоида (реална част) и синусоида


(имагинерна част)

x ( nT )= A cos ( 2ω Tn ) + jA sin ( ω Tn )
,
(1.24)

Конволюцията е една от най – използваните операции при


цифровата обработка на сигнали, тъй като това е основна операция на
цифровата филтрация. Нека са дадени две крайни редици x(n) и h(n) с
дължини съответно N1 и N2. Тяхната конволюция се определя като
∞ ∞
y (n )=h(n )∗x (n )= ∑ h (k ) x (n−k )= ∑ h(k )x (n−k ), n=0,1 , .. . ,( M−1)
k =−∞ k =0
,
(1.25)

където символът  се използва за означаване на конволюция, а М = N1 + N2


- 1.
Пример за линейна конволюция на две редици, съответно от фиг.
1.20 и от фиг. 1.21 е показан на фиг. 1.22.

1.0
h(n) 0.85 0.85

0.5 0.5

0.17 0.17
0
2 3 4 5 6 7 8 9 10 12 n
-0.02 -0.02

Фиг. 1. 20. Входна редица h(n)

В този пример h(n), при n = 0, 1, 2, ..., може да се разглежда като


импулсна характеристика на цифровата система, а y(n) – като реакция на
системата в резултат на въздействието на входната редица х(n). Числените
стойности на конволюцията, т.е. на y(n), са получени чрез пресмятане на
уавнението (1.25).

h(n)

2 4 n

Фиг. 1. 21. Входна редица x(n)


y(n) 3.7
3.37 3.37

2.52 2.52

1.5 1.5

0.65 0.65
0.15 0.15
0
4 6 8 10 12 16
-0.02 -0.02 n

Фиг. 1. 22. Конволюция на две редици от фиг. 1.20 и 1.21

Стойностите на конволюцията стават още по-очевидни, когато тя се


разгледа в честотни координати и се използва факта, че конволюцията във
времеви координати е еквивалентна на умножение в честотната област.
Друга важна операция в цифровата обработка на сигнали е
филтрацията. Нейната цел е да се отстрани или да се намали шума в
полезния сигнал. В такива процеси цифровият филтър се използва главно
за минимизиране на изкривяванията на компонентите на сигнала вътре в
лентата на пропускане.
Дискретното преобразуване е също така важна операция в
цифровата обработка на сигнали. то дава възможност за описание на
сигнали с дискретно време в честотни координати, като по такъв начин се
преминава от описание във времевата област към описание в честотната
област.
С помощта на дискретното преобразуване сигналът се разлага на
честотни компоненти, за да се получи неговия спектър. Познаването на
този спектър е особено важно в редица случаи, като например при
определянето на широчината на лентата, което е необходимо за
предаване на сигнала.
Преминаването от времеви координати към честотни е необходимо
при много приложения на цифровата обработка на сигнали. Дискретното
преобразуване дава възможност по-ефективно да се реализират основни
алгоритми в цифровата обработка на сигнали, като филтрация,
конволюция и корелация.
Съществуват много дискретни преобразувания, като най
разпространено е дискретно преобразуване на Фурие, което се определя
като
N −1
X ( n )= ∑ x ( k ) W kn , където W =exp(−2 πi / N )
k =0

,
(1.26)

На фиг. 1.23 е представен пример, при който използва дискретно


преобразуване на Фурие, като се извършва преобразуване на импулсната
характеристика на нискочестотен филтър в честотна.

0.3

0.2

0.1
h(k)

-0.1

-0.2

0 8 16 24 32 40 48 56
Дискретно време, k

Фиг. 1. 23. Импулсна характеристика на цифров филтър във времеви координати

Импулсната характеристика на филтъра h(n), n = 0, 1, …, (N-1) се


преобразува в честотна, както е показано на фиг. 1.24.
20

-20

-40
дБ

-60

-80

-100
0 0.125 0.25 0.375 Честота

Фиг. 1. 24. Спектър на филтъра

You might also like